This video shows how to build a temperature-activated fan circuit using an NTC thermistor (5D-5) and a TIP41C transistor. 🔥❄️
When the temperature rises, the thermistor’s resistance drops, activating the transistor and turning on the 12V cooling fan automatically.

This is a simple and effective way to cool electronics, power supplies, or DIY enclosures without needing microcontrollers or complicated logic.

🔧 Parts Used:

NTC Thermistor 5D-5

TIP41C Transistor

12V Fan

Power Supply (12V)
